branchの内容でmasterを上書きする

よくあるのがbranchの内容がmasterよりも正しくなっちゃってmasterがおいてけぼりってやつです。結構だらしないのでreset使うこと多いです。

$ git checkout master
$ git branch
* master
branch1
$ git reset --hard branc1
$ git log

ってやると、masterがbranchの最新になるので、これでちょっと気持ちが綺麗になります。masterのlogの頭は元々のbranchの頭になっています。

Last update: 2016.05.17 (火)